Course Content

• Mathematical Foundations for Water Modelling
• Numerical Methods for Water Resource Systems
• Water Quality Modelling and Simulation
• Groundwater Flow and Transport Modelling
• Surface Water Hydrology and Modelling
• Water Conservation Strategies and Policy Modelling
• Data Analysis and Visualization for Water Resources
• Advanced Water Resource Management Modelling (Stochastic Modelling)
• GIS and Remote Sensing Applications in Water Modelling

Graduate Certificate in Mathematical Modelling for Water Conservation: Career Outlook (UK)

Career Role Description
Water Resource Mathematical Modeller Develops and applies mathematical models to optimize water resource management, predicting future needs and identifying efficient solutions. High demand in environmental agencies.
Hydrological Data Analyst Analyzes hydrological data using mathematical models to inform water policy and infrastructure development. Crucial role in water resource planning.
Environmental Consultant (Water) Provides expert advice on water-related issues, utilizing mathematical modelling for impact assessments and sustainable solutions. Growing sector with diverse opportunities.
Water Management Engineer (Mathematical Modelling Focus) Applies engineering principles alongside mathematical modelling to design and manage water systems efficiently. Key for sustainable infrastructure.
